Description Ioannis Aslanidis (RETIRED) gentoo-dev 2004-06-28 15:19:43 UTC
dmsn is an alternative MSN client. It runs on a Java Virtual Machine. Due to the fact that it runs on a virtual machine, there's no reason for compiling, right? Anyway, the bad point is that this program is freeware rather than opensource.
